I've run drops and remotes, have to say I like the remote better. Gets weight off, especially when you have a warp also, and like the drop takes some length off. I have the steel braided remote, like it a bunch better than the coiled, yes I've tried both. Havn't had a prob in woods or speedball. Just get a good harness.
